Output 6c8358014fee6ceeed3653221779f7175993761f332e978ce226ddfdf212a40c:1

value
549995214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9220392a261881a2f34a8cc9b062e19be16cac34 OP_EQUALVERIFY OP_CHECKSIG
address
1EKeFvSNFpTLncE2Kd1D34qfjQpDrRnuuR
transaction
6c8358014fee6ceeed3653221779f7175993761f332e978ce226ddfdf212a40c
spent
true